    Yoshi-P's official reason for allowing power-leveling is to let high-level players play with their low level friends. Not to quickly skyrocket through the levels and blow through content (though some believe that may be the real reason he's okay with it, since this game is so lacking on content).

    If, indeed, it's just to let friends play together, level-sync would be a preferred option because it has fewer negative consequences than the /afk powerleveling we have going on right now. Then powerleveling could finally be controlled.
